For anglers looking to get out on the water, Shabbona Lake is a great option. The lake is located in DeKalb County, Illinois and offers excellent fishing opportunities for a variety of species.
Shabbona Lake is open for fishing all year round with both shoreline and boat access.
The lake is stocked with largemouth bass, walleye, crappie, muskie, northern pike and channel catfish on an annual basis. In addition to these popular species, anglers can also try their luck at catching carp, bluegill and yellow perch. Shabbona Lake is also home to a variety of panfish such as sunfish, bluegill, pumpkinseed and rock bass.
The lake has several access points including the main boat ramp located on the northwest side of the lake near the dam. This ramp provides easy access for larger boats as well as smaller boats such as kayaks and canoes. There are also two additional ramps located on the east side of the lake that provide shoreline access for those who donโt want to launch from a boat ramp.
In addition to fishing from shore or from a boat, anglers can also take advantage of the numerous fishing piers that surround Shabbona Lake. These piers provide excellent opportunities for anglers to Target fish in deeper waters without having to leave land.
